Top Tourist Destinations in Morocco: A Must-Visit List for Every Traveler

Morocco is a country rich in history, culture, and stunning landscapes, offering travelers a wide variety of experiences. From bustling souks and ancient cities to the serene Sahara Desert and Atlas Mountains, Morocco has something for every type of traveler. In this article, we’ll highlight the top tourist destinations in Morocco that should be on your bucket list when visiting this beautiful country.

brown concrete building near mountain during daytime
brown concrete building near mountain during daytime
1. Marrakech: The Red City

Marrakech is often the first stop for those visiting Morocco, and for a good reason. Known as the "Red City" due to the color of its buildings, Marrakech is a sensory overload of vibrant colors, exotic smells, and tantalizing sounds. The historic heart of the city is the Medina, a UNESCO World Heritage site, where the famous Jemaa el-Fnaa square comes alive with street performers, market stalls, and traditional storytellers.

In addition to the market's hustle and bustle, Marrakech is home to impressive architectural wonders like the Koutoubia Mosque, with its towering minaret, and the peaceful Majorelle Garden, once owned by Yves Saint Laurent. Whether you’re sipping mint tea on a rooftop terrace or shopping for unique textiles, pottery, and jewelry in the souks, Marrakech promises a memorable experience that balances both the modern and the traditional.

2. Fes: A Step Back in Time

Fes, often regarded as Morocco’s spiritual and cultural capital, offers a glimpse into the country’s ancient past. The old city of Fes el-Bali, founded in the 9th century, is a labyrinth of narrow alleyways, centuries-old madrasas (schools), and bustling markets. The city has a sense of mystery that beckons visitors to get lost in its hidden corners and discover its rich heritage.

One of the most iconic features of Fes is its tanneries, where traditional methods of leather-making are still practiced today. The vibrant colors of the leather, ranging from deep reds to bright yellows, create a striking contrast against the medieval architecture of the city. Don’t miss the University of Al Quaraouiyine, founded in 859, which is considered the oldest continually operating educational institution in the world.

3. Chefchaouen: The Blue City

Perched in the Rif Mountains, Chefchaouen is unlike any other city in Morocco. Famous for its striking blue-painted buildings, Chefchaouen is often referred to as the "Blue Pearl" of Morocco. Its laid-back atmosphere and the calming hue of the buildings make it a perfect destination for relaxation and introspection.

The city is a photographer's paradise, with every street offering a picture-perfect view of the blue walls, winding staircases, and charming doors. You can explore the old medina, shop for locally made crafts, or enjoy a delicious Moroccan meal in one of the many cafés. The surrounding mountains also provide opportunities for hiking, with scenic trails leading to panoramic views of the city below.

4. The Sahara Desert: A Majestic Experience

No trip to Morocco is complete without experiencing the Sahara Desert. This vast stretch of golden sand dunes offers one of the most awe-inspiring experiences of your life. The desert is a place of solitude and peace, where you can disconnect from the world and marvel at the beauty of nature.

The town of Merzouga, located at the edge of the Sahara, is the gateway to the dunes. You can embark on a camel trek into the desert, where you'll camp under the stars and witness the breathtaking sunrise over the dunes. This is an experience you won’t forget as the desert’s shifting sands change colors throughout the day, creating a mesmerizing scene.

For those looking for more adventure, the desert offers opportunities for 4x4 tours, sandboarding, and stargazing, making it a destination for thrill-seekers and nature lovers alike.

5. Atlas Mountains: Nature’s Masterpiece

The Atlas Mountains are Morocco's backbone, offering some of the most dramatic landscapes in the country. Stretching across Morocco from the west to the east, the Atlas is a haven for trekkers, climbers, and nature enthusiasts. The mountains are dotted with traditional Berber villages, where time seems to stand still and life follows the rhythms of nature.

One of the highest peaks in the Atlas is Mount Toubkal, the highest mountain in North Africa. For adventurous travelers, hiking to the summit is a challenging yet rewarding experience, offering unparalleled views of the surrounding valleys and peaks. For those who prefer a gentler experience, the valleys of Imlil and Ourika provide lush greenery and scenic waterfalls, perfect for a day of hiking or a relaxing picnic in nature.

6. Essaouira: A Coastal Gem

For a change of pace, head to Essaouira, a beautiful coastal city that offers a refreshing breeze and a more relaxed pace than the inland cities. Essaouira is known for its blue-and-white buildings, medieval ramparts, and vibrant fishing port. The city’s medina is a UNESCO World Heritage site, home to a mixture of Moorish, Portuguese, and French architecture.

A stroll along the city walls offers breathtaking views of the Atlantic Ocean and the bustling harbor, where fresh seafood can be enjoyed at one of the many local restaurants. Essaouira is also famous for its windsurfing and kitesurfing opportunities, making it a great destination for water sports enthusiasts.

7. Rabat: The Modern Capital

Rabat, Morocco’s capital, offers a more modern experience while still retaining its historical charm. The city is home to a variety of cultural and historical landmarks, including the majestic Hassan Tower, the Mausoleum of Mohammed V, and the Royal Palace. The tranquil gardens and beaches of Rabat provide a perfect escape from the hustle and bustle of other major cities.

Rabat also boasts a vibrant arts and culture scene, with art galleries, museums, and theaters showcasing Morocco’s contemporary creativity. The city's welcoming atmosphere and relaxed pace make it a great destination for a quieter exploration of Morocco's modern side.

8. Ouarzazate: The Gateway to the Sahara

Often called the "Gateway to the Sahara," Ouarzazate is a town located on the edge of the desert. It's a popular stop for those traveling to the Sahara and is home to some fascinating sites. The Ait Benhaddou kasbah, a UNESCO World Heritage site, is a famous filming location and has appeared in movies like Gladiator and Lawrence of Arabia.

Ouarzazate itself is known for its cinema studios, where many Hollywood blockbusters have been filmed. Visitors can tour the studios and see the sets of famous movies and TV shows, making it a must-visit destination for film enthusiasts.

From the bustling streets of Marrakech to the peaceful dunes of the Sahara, Morocco offers an extraordinary range of experiences for every type of traveler. Whether you're looking to dive into the rich cultural heritage of ancient cities like Fes or explore the natural beauty of the Atlas Mountains, Morocco’s diverse destinations promise to create lasting memories. So, pack your bags, start your adventure, and immerse yourself in the magic of Morocco.